Preview: North Branford Boys Seeking State Hockey Championship

A total of 11 high school state basketball and hockey titles are up for grabs this weekend at Yale and Mohegan Sun.

State championship weekend is dawning upon Connecticut, with 11 CIAC titles to be decided on the ice and court in a 48-hour stretch.

Three boys’ ice hockey championship games will be played at the Ingalls Rink at Yale University in New Haven on Friday and Saturday, while eight basketball title matchups are set for the Mohegan Sun Arena in Uncasville on Saturday and Sunday.

North Branford High School boys ice hockey is seeded No. 1 as it faces No. 2 Fairfield Warde/Ludlowe in the Division II championship Friday at 7:30 p.m.

Here is a brief look at each title contest, with season records, championship game histories and more:

BOYS ICE HOCKEY

Friday, March 18

Division II - 7:30 p.m.

No. 1 North Branford vs. No. 2 Fairfield Warde/Ludlowe

Records: NB 18-4-1; FWL 18-4-1

In title games: NB 0-1; FWL 1-1

Note: The teams tied 4-4 on Dec. 30
